Marshfield girls hockey storms back late to beat Badger Thunder

By Hub City Times
December 21, 2014
663
0
Share:
marshfield tigers logo

By Paul Lecker

Sports Reporter

BARABOO — The Marshfield girls hockey team scored three times in the third period to beat the Badger Thunder (Baraboo-Reedsburg co-op) 4-3 in a nonconference game on Friday night at Pierce Park.

Marshfield trailed 3-1 after a goal by the Thunder’s Emma Capener 4:27 into the third period.

From there the Tigers dominated.

Morgan Larson and Lexi Dupee scored on assists from Kaylee Geiger 36 seconds apart to tie it, and Nell Eichten connected on the game-winner on an assist from Kessa Schreiner with 6:35 to go.

Dupee netted Marshfield’s goal in the second period.

Alexis Straughan had 26 saves for the Tigers (3-5).

Marshfield’s next game is Jan. 2 at home against Waupaca.
